Motorcycle Fatality in East Burwood

Tragedy in East Burwood

A motorcyclist has died tonight after a collision with a motorist at 3:50pm this afternoon. Emergency Services were called to the intersection of Burwood Highway and Mahoney’s Road in East Burwood where they were confronted with a critically injured rider.

Emergency Services Significant Response

There was a significant response with Police and Ambulance Victoria paramedics first to attend and assist the critically injured man. Police were outstanding in diverting traffic and ensuring best outcomes in all directions. Outbound traffic along Burwood Highway was unavoidably disrupted.

FRV Firefighters were notified at 3:58pm and were on scene within minutes to assist Paramedics. MICA paramedics were also required.

Male Rider Could Not Be Saved

The male rider suffered critical injuries. Despite CPR and advanced care from MICA Paramedics he could not be saved. He was pronounced dead at the scene and is yet to be formally identified.

Investigation Continues Female Driver Assists Police

The female motorist involved in the collision stopped and stayed at the scene. She appeared shaken and was being supported after the ordeal. The woman is assisting Police with their inquiries. Officers have taken statements from eyewitnesses, and the Major Collision Investigation Unit is working to determine the exact cause of the accident. Investigations are ongoing.

Current Road Toll and Motorcycle Impact in Victoria

Victoria has seen 130 lives lost on its roads so far in 2025 – 17 more than at the same point last year, marking a sharp rise in road trauma. While motorcycles make up only around 4% of registered vehicles in the state, riders account for approximately 17% of deaths and serious injuries on Victorian roads.
